Victorian, circa 1860. 5.1ins high, 4.1ins wide, 2.8ins depth. Staffordshire spill vase with a pastoral theme which features a sheep, stood on a circular base.
Multi-coloured version. Dull gilt embellishment. Decorated 'in the round' - decoration to front and reverse.
Book reference not found.
Condition
CONDITION: Generally good. Small chip to the underside.
Slight rubbing to gilt.
KILN EFFECTS: a few specks of kiln detritus caught in the glaze to the base.
